AfterDawn logo

Kenties isoin muutos tietotekniikan historiassa ikinä - Notepad korjattiin, 33 vuoden jälkeen

Petteri Pyyny Petteri Pyyny
3 kommenttia

Noh, ehkä otsikko on vähän liioittelua, mutta muutos on silti merkittävä. Microsoftin oma kehittäjätapahtuma Build 2018 oli käynnissä eilen ja kaiken muun julkistusrumban ohella julkistettiin ehkäpä pienin, mutta monella tavalla merkittävin uudistus: korjattu Notepad eli Windowsin Muistio.

Notepad on kaikessa karuudessaan ja yksinkertaisuudessaan ollut Windowsin mukana aivan ensimmäisestä Windowsin v1.0 -versiosta lähtien, eli jo vuodesta 1985.

Tekstieditori on kuitenkin kärsinyt kaikki nämä vuodet yhdestä raivostuttavasta piirteestä: Se ei ole tunnistanut lainkaan muiden käyttöjärjestelmien rivinvaihtokoodeja, vaan on talletettaessa pakottanut rivivaihdot Windowsin omaan formaattiin, joka periytyy jo muinaisilta DOS-ajoilta.

Ongelma saattaa kuulostaa mitättömältä, mutta tuhannet ohjelmoijat ja ylläpitäjät joutuvat aika ajoin käyttämään Windowsin perustyökalua jonkin pienen jutun korjaamiseen. Ja pelkän rivivaihto-ongelman takia erillisen ohjelman lataaminen on tuntunut kärpäsen ampumiselta tykillä.


Nyt, 33 vuotta myöhemmin, Microsoft on vihdoin korjannut ongelman ja Notepad kunnioittaa jatkossa avatun tekstitiedoston rivivaihtoasetuksia eikä muuta niitä toiseen muotoon talletettaessa.

Windowsin oma rivivaihtokoodi muodostuu kahdesta peräkkäisestä merkistä: Carriage Return (CR,
, 0x0d)
-koodista ja Line Feed (LF,
, 0x0a)
-koodista.

Vastaavasti Linux- ja Unix-pohjaiset järjestelmät käyttävät rivivaihtokoodina pelkkää LF-merkkiä. Vanhat (ennen Mac OS X:ää julkaistut versiot) Macista käyttävät rivivaihtokoodina pelkkää CR-symbolia.

Alla video Build 2018 -tapahtumasta, jossa "korjattu" Notepad julkaistiin.

Uusi versio Notepadista eli Muistiosta tulee jakeluun tulevissa Windows 10:n päivityksissä.

3 KOMMENTTIA

toopez (vahvistamaton)1/3

"Ongelma saattaa kuulostaa mitättömältä, mutta tuhannet ohjelmoijat ja ylläpitäjät joutuvat aika ajoin käyttämään Windowsin perustyökalua jonkin pienen jutun korjaamiseen. Ja pelkän rivivaihto-ongelman takia erillisen ohjelman lataaminen on tuntunut kärpäsen ampumiselta tykillä"

EI TODELLA ole liioiteltu vaiva, tuo softahan on ollut ja tulee pysymään maailmanhistoria paskimpana softana. Minä ainakin kirjoitan mieluummin kynällä paperille kuin tuolla ruudulle -> printtiin.

fleeceruutupaita9282 (vahvistamaton)2/3

Lainaus, alkuperäisen viestin kirjoitti toopez:

"Ongelma saattaa kuulostaa mitättömältä, mutta tuhannet ohjelmoijat ja ylläpitäjät joutuvat aika ajoin käyttämään Windowsin perustyökalua jonkin pienen jutun korjaamiseen. Ja pelkän rivivaihto-ongelman takia erillisen ohjelman lataaminen on tuntunut kärpäsen ampumiselta tykillä"

EI TODELLA ole liioiteltu vaiva, tuo softahan on ollut ja tulee pysymään maailmanhistoria paskimpana softana. Minä ainakin kirjoitan mieluummin kynällä paperille kuin tuolla ruudulle -> printtiin.


olipas harvinaisen typerä kommentti

Sakarias3/3

Ärsyttävin piirre oli aikoinaan puskurin koko. Kuinkahan isoja tekstitiedostoja sillä saa nykyään auki? Editori joka tallentaa puhdasta tekstiä on kyllä tarpeellinen. Linuxissa on kyllä enemmän /etc/ kansion alla asetustiedostoja joita voi joutua editoimaan. Windows tässä suhteessa hankalampi. Asetukset siellä täällä.

TÄMÄN UUTISEN KOMMENTOINTI ON PÄÄTTYNYT